Improving pandas performance

Witryna30 lip 2024 · Here is what we can get from this performance study: Parquet_pyarrow is a good choice in most cases regarding both loading time and disk space HDF_table is the fastest format when dealing with larger datasets. MSSQL_turbobdc is rather efficient as compared to other MSSQL drivers, achieving similar timings as the CSV file format Witryna25 maj 2024 · You can implement your own GPU accelerated pandas dataframe operations and run all the steps end-to-end on this colab notebook. This wraps up my article in which I wanted to share with you a few techniques through which you can speed up your Pandas performance. I did this research because of the similar …

Optimizing Pandas - Devopedia

Witryna30 mar 2024 · I'm working on pandas for high performance calculations, the below function gives 1 loop, best of 5: 7.24 s per loop for 50,000 rows. I have to scale it to 1 … Witryna10 mar 2024 · Beyond the obvious improvements due to running the engine in native code, they’ve also made use of CPU-level performance features and better memory management. On top of this, they’ve rewritten the Parquet writer in C++. So this makes writing to Parquet and Delta (based on Parquet) super fast as well! reading chair that holds 300 pounds https://maureenmcquiggan.com

How Python type hints simplify Pandas UDFs in Apache Spark 3.0

Witryna17 lut 2024 · Another choice could be Polars, which is similar to pandas. Not as stable or mature yet, but it's faster and more memory efficient than pandas. This is among other things because it provides a query optimizer that can make the pipeline run faster by analyzing all operations together before executing them. Witryna30 lip 2024 · 9 Python @dataclass Best Practices To Improve the Development Process Casey Cheng in Towards Data Science The Art of Speeding Up Python Loop Help Status Writers Blog Careers Privacy Terms About Text to speech Witryna14 lut 2024 · Overall performance improvement The original pandas query took 182 seconds and the optimized Dask query took 19 seconds, which is about 10 times … how to stretch shins before running

Performance Dash for Python Documentation Plotly

Category:How fast Koalas and PySpark are compared to Dask - Databricks

Tags:Improving pandas performance

Improving pandas performance

Speeding up rolling pandas by John Erik Sloper - Medium

Witryna12 kwi 2016 · improving the speed of to_csv · Issue #12885 · pandas-dev/pandas · GitHub Public Notifications Fork 16.1k 37.9k 3.5k Pull requests 143 Actions Projects Security Insights Closed on Apr 12, 2016 randomgambit commented on Apr 12, 2016 yes i am forced i have mixed types in my columns and somehow to hdf fails Witryna21 cze 2024 · 使用Pandas数据框提高Python循环性能 - Improving performance of Python for loops with Pandas data frames 请考虑以下DataFrame df: 根据列条件中包含的条件,我必须在此数据框中定义一个新列,该列计算该条件中有多少个ID。 但是,请注意,由于DataFrame是由timestamp列排序的,因此可能会有多个具有相同id的条目, …

Improving pandas performance

Did you know?

Witryna8 kwi 2024 · This result shows that pandas map/apply is very slow, it adds additional overhead that can be eliminated by just using a python for loop. Original approach … Witryna14 kwi 2024 · We will write a custom Research Paper on Core Competencies for Health Professions Education specifically for you. for only $11.00 $9.35/page. 808 certified writers online. Learn More. The new vision of health advocates for different competencies to enhance the provision of patient care in hospitals. In the healthcare unit, critical …

Witryna12 gru 2024 · Pandas is an open-source, high-level data analysis and manipulation library for Python programming language. With pandas, it is effortless to load, prepare, manipulate, and analyze data. ... Improving the performance of the machine learning models. The end goal of every predictive model is to get the best possible … WitrynaEnhancing performance¶. In this part of the tutorial, we will investigate how to speed up certain functions operating on pandas DataFrames using three different techniques: …

WitrynaIn this part of the tutorial, we will investigate how to speed up certain functions operating on pandas DataFrame using three different techniques: Cython, Numba and pandas.eval (). We will see a speed improvement of ~200 when we use Cython and … pandas has full-featured, high performance in-memory join operations idiomatically … Time series / date functionality#. pandas contains extensive capabilities and … The performance difference comes from the fact that, for Series of type category, the … Note. The Python and NumPy indexing operators [] and attribute operator . … For pie plots it’s best to use square figures, i.e. a figure aspect ratio 1. You can … If you are rendering and styling a very large HTML table, certain browsers have … Ship high performance Python applications without the headache of binary … In Working with missing data, we saw that pandas primarily uses NaN to represent … Witryna21 lip 2024 · Using Intel® Extension for Scikit-learn* can significantly speed up machine learning performance (38x on average and up to 200x depending on the algorithm) by changing only two lines of code: For more details, see: Intel Gives scikit-learn the Performance Boost Data Scientists Need Intel Extension for Scikit-learn documentation

Witryna7 kwi 2024 · We identified common operations from our pandas workloads such as basic statistical calculations, joins, filtering and grouping on this dataset. Local and distributed execution were also taken into account in order to cover both single node cases and cluster computing cases comprehensively.

Witryna15 sie 2024 · Pandas is an exceedingly useful package for data analysis in python and is in general very performant. However there are some cases where improving performance can be of importance. Below we... reading chair with tablet armWitryna12 sty 2024 · Performance of Pandas can be improved in terms of memory usage and speed of computation. Optimizations can be done in broadly two ways: (a) learning best practices and calling Pandas API s the right way; (b) going under the hood and optimizing the core capabilities of Pandas. This article covers both these aspects. reading chair ukWitryna30 paź 2024 · pandas documentation¶. Date: Oct 30, 2024 Version: 1.1.4. Download documentation: PDF Version Zipped HTML. Useful links: Binary Installers Source Repository Issues & Ideas Q&A Support Mailing List. pandas is an open source, BSD-licensed library providing high-performance, easy-to-use data structures and … reading chair overhead lampWitryna19 sty 2024 · String parsing is generally slow and while Cython can be used to speed this up, I do not expect any huge speed-up. This is worth trying but I think you need … reading chair with book holderWitryna9 lut 2024 · Technology. Slides from Spark Summit East 2024 — February 9, 2024 in Boston. Discusses ongoing development work to accelerate Python-on-Spark performance using Apache Arrow and other tools. Wes McKinney. Follow. Director of Ursa Labs, Open Source Developer. Advertisement. how to stretch shoes longerWitryna21 lip 2024 · Using Intel® Extension for Scikit-learn* can significantly speed up machine learning performance (38x on average and up to 200x depending on the algorithm) … reading chair with shelvesWitrynaAs a general rule, pandas will be far quicker the less it has to interpret your data. In this case, you will see huge speed improvements just by telling pandas what your time … how to stretch shirts that are too small